2. Trim Levels
Trim levels are a key component of any vehicle’s pricing strategy, and the Toyota Tundra 2025 is no exception. Different trim levels offer varying features and capabilities, which directly affect the overall price of the vehicle. Understanding the connection between trim levels and the Toyota Tundra 2025 price is essential for consumers making informed purchasing decisions.
- SR: The SR trim level is typically the base model, offering a solid foundation of features and capabilities. It often includes basic amenities such as air conditioning, power windows, and a sound system. In the context of the Toyota Tundra 2025, the SR trim level will likely serve as the entry point into the Tundra lineup, with a price that reflects its value proposition.
- SR5: The SR5 trim level typically offers a step up from the SR, with additional features and amenities. It may include upgrades such as alloy wheels, improved seating materials, and a more advanced infotainment system. For the Toyota Tundra 2025, the SR5 trim level will likely provide a balance between affordability and enhanced features, appealing to a broader range of consumers.
- Limited: The Limited trim level typically represents a higher level of luxury and refinement. It often includes premium features such as leather upholstery, heated and ventilated seats, and a premium sound system. In the case of the Toyota Tundra 2025, the Limited trim level will likely cater to consumers seeking a more comfortable and feature-rich experience, with a price that reflects its elevated offerings.
- Platinum: The Platinum trim level is typically the top-of-the-line offering, representing the pinnacle of luxury, technology, and performance. It often includes the most advanced features available, such as a panoramic sunroof, a top-tier sound system, and the latest driver-assistance technologies. For the Toyota Tundra 2025, the Platinum trim level will likely be the ultimate expression of the Tundra, with a price that reflects its exclusivity and premium features.

3. Engine Options
The connection between engine options and the Toyota Tundra 2025 price is direct and significant. The type of engine a vehicle has plays a crucial role in determining its overall cost, and the Tundra is no exception. Different engine options offer varying levels of performance, efficiency, and capability, which are all reflected in the vehicle’s price.
For the 2025 Toyota Tundra, it is anticipated that multiple engine options will be available, including a traditional V8 engine and a hybrid powertrain. Each of these options will have its own unique impact on the price of the vehicle:
- V8 Engine: V8 engines are known for their power and performance, making them a popular choice for pickup trucks like the Tundra. However, V8 engines typically have lower fuel efficiency compared to other engine types. As a result, the Tundra models equipped with a V8 engine will likely have a higher price tag due to the increased cost of production and the demand for powerful engines in the truck market.
- Hybrid Powertrain: Hybrid powertrains combine a gasoline engine with an electric motor to improve fuel efficiency without sacrificing too much power. Hybrid vehicles often have a higher initial cost compared to gasoline-powered vehicles. However, they can save owners money on fuel costs over time, especially for those who frequently drive in urban areas or engage in stop-and-go traffic. As a result, the Tundra models equipped with a hybrid powertrain will likely have a higher price than the V8 models but may offer long-term savings on fuel expenses.

6. Market Competition
The pricing of the Toyota Tundra 2025 will be significantly influenced by the level of competition in the full-size pickup truck market. Several key factors contribute to this connection:
- Market Share: The Toyota Tundra competes with other popular full-size pickup trucks, such as the Ford F-150, Chevrolet Silverado, and Ram 1500. The market share of the Tundra compared to its competitors will play a role in determining its price. A higher market share typically indicates stronger demand and allows manufacturers to command a higher price. Conversely, a lower market share may lead to lower prices to attract buyers.
- Features and Capabilities: The features and capabilities offered by the Tundra will be directly compared to those of its competitors. Buyers will evaluate aspects such as towing capacity, payload capacity, fuel efficiency, and technology features when making purchasing decisions. The Tundra must offer a competitive package of features and capabilities to justify its price point.
- Brand Reputation: The reputation of Toyota as a reliable and durable brand will influence the pricing of the Tundra. A strong brand reputation can allow manufacturers to charge a premium for their vehicles as consumers are willing to pay more for the perceived value and reliability associated with the brand.
- Economic Conditions: The overall economic conditions at the time of the Tundra’s release will also impact its pricing. In times of economic prosperity, consumers may be more willing to spend money on higher-priced vehicles, leading to increased pricing. Conversely, during economic downturns, consumers may be more budget-conscious, resulting in lower prices.
